Job Description

PURPOSE

You will support the Risk & Compliance team in implementing and maintaining effective compliance and risk management frameworks, with an initial focus on financial crime and increasing attention on aspects of regulatory compliance and distribution compliance. The role will be responsible for monitoring, reviewing, and reporting on compliance activities, providing second line quality assurance and contribute to knowledge transfer and process improvement initiatives. You will also be expected to lead projects and guide team members in fulfilling your responsibilities.

KEY ACCOUNTABILITIES

  • Responsible to conduct second line of defence reviews across Distribution Compliance, Conduct, Regulatory Compliance, and related areas (e.g., cross-border sales, Anti-Bribery & Corruption, process and control effectiveness).
  • Ensure continuity of AML controls and standards during periods of transition or increased business activity.
  • Monitor controls to mitigate financial crime risks and participate in sample testing of controls.
  • Track, monitor and report all compliance activities, including maintaining registers and preparing regular updates for management.
  • Drives the identification and closure of compliance gaps or breaches, working with relevant business and operational units.
  • Lead proactive engagement with key stakeholders through consistent communication channels to build trust, address concerns, and drive acceptance of change when necessary.
  • Stay updated on regulatory developments (e.g., MAS, PDPC, Group directives) and assist in communicating relevant changes to the business.
  • Participate in training and awareness initiatives for business units on compliance and financial crime topics.
  • Provide administrative and project support for risk and compliance activities and initiatives as required.
  • Provide training and guidance to junior and/or new team members to ensure tasks are carried out effectively.
